"textContent": "Some embodiments of this application provide a method for producing a lithium iron phosphate precursor by using a retired lithium iron phosphate battery as a raw material, including steps such as soaking a battery cell in acid, performing electrolysis to reclaim copper, oxidizing ferrous iron, precipitating iron phosphate, and precipitating lithium carbonate. Based on the method provided in some embodiments of this application, an iron phosphate and lithium carbonate mixture that has relatively low impurity content can be obtained in one step and used as a lithium iron phosphate precursor to prepare a lithium iron phosphate material.",
